Union workers picket outside Carmela Grove Starbucks location in Colorado Springs

CO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. (KRDO) — Some unionized Starbucks employees rallied and picketed at a location off Carmela Grove on Wednesday.

Workers are demanding that Starbucks finalize a contract that the union deems is fair; one that focuses on staffing, hours, pay, and on-the-job protections.

“It’s time to finalize a contract this fall before the all-important holiday season,” said Michelle Eisen, Starbucks Workers United spokesperson and 15-year veteran barista in a press release. “We remain ready to negotiate whenever Starbucks is willing to bargain in good faith and offer new proposals that address our demands. For example, baristas across the country are calling on Starbucks to come back to the table and address our demands now.”…
